having a problem in F25: I need to take a screenshot on a gnome (or other) desktop (no wayland!) with alt+print or shift+print keys, during some application menu of some window is open, but nothing happens. How can I achive this? The menu should be included in the screenshot. The screenshot is performed flawlessly if the menu is closed.
It seems that this is a X11 problem.

Could solve the problem with gnome-screenshot and a delay value > 0
